CLOSE CALL IN TITLE MATCH
The Blue Devils were defeated 3-1 by host Cortland in the SUNYAC championship match. Game scores were 30-24 Fredonia State, followed by three straight two-point Cortland wins: 30-28, 32-30, and 32-30 ...

TIME FOR A RALLY
The Fredonia State volleyball team has high expectations heading into its 2007 campaign. Coming of a 16-16 season and breaking the team’s string of four straight 20-plus win seasons, the Devils have their sights set on a conference title after bowing out in the first round of the SUNYAC Tournament last fall ...
